Patriarch Filaret: we are prepared for dialog to form single Ukraine-based church

Addressing journalists in Lviv Sept. 12, the leader of the Ukrainian Orthodox Church (Kyiv patriarchate), Filaret, said more and more believers are coming to UOC (KP) churches for prayers, our correspondent reports.

 “I have long predicted that the God will create conditions for the unification of UOC(KP), UOC (Moscow patriarchate, Autocephalous Church into a single Ukraine-based church. The God has shown which church is standing by its people and which church is not. That is why Ukrainians are more and more siding with their own Ukrainian church, UOC (KP),” Filaret said.

This church has proved its allegiance with Ukrainians during the Maidan revolution in winter and during the war in Donbas, the UOC (KP) leader said.

 “The new leader of the UOC (MP) has said he is for the dialog with UOC(KP). We are also prepared for the dialog, but for the sake of forming our own Ukrainian independent church, not for the sake of a dialog,” Archbishop Filaret said.

The unification of Ukraine orthodox churches is possible only if the UOC(MP) breaks away from Moscow, Filaret said.
